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Choosing Boys’ Cloth Diapers
Fit and size: Look for adjustable rises, multiple snap rows, and secure leg gussets to accommodate growing boys and prevent leaks. One-size options often cover a wide weight range.
Absorbency and inserts: Consider whether the diaper uses microfiber, bamboo, or a blend. Pocket styles typically rely on inserts; check the number and layering for nighttime protection or day-use versatility.
Materials and safety: Favor breathable, chemical-free outer fabrics and inner liners that wick moisture. TPU waterproofing helps prevent leaks, while hypoallergenic materials reduce skin irritation risks.
Ease of cleaning: Machine washable designs with simple stuffing and quick-dry fabrics save time. Some brands include reusable wet bags for on-the-go use, which enhances travel convenience.
Value and durability: A complete starter kit (shells, inserts, and a bag) can reduce upfront costs. Look for reinforced closures, sturdy snaps, and pre-shrunk fabrics for long-term use.
Care routine: Pre-wash recommendations, wash temperatures, and drying guidelines vary by fabric. Following brand-specific care helps maintain absorbency and fit over time.
Frequently Asked Questions
- What is the best diaper type for baby boys?
Pocket diapers with adjustable rises and double gussets help prevent leaks around the legs, while one-size designs grow with your child. - Do cloth diapers require special detergent?
Use a mild, fragrance-free detergent recommended for baby fabrics. Avoid fabric softeners and bleach unless specified by the manufacturer. - How many inserts should I use with a diaper for daytime wear?
Typically one to two inserts work for daytime, depending on absorbency needs and diaper size. - Are cloth diapers more work than disposables?
They require washing and drying cycles, but modern designs simplify the process with easy wash routines and fewer ongoing costs. - Can I use cloth diapers for travel?
Yes, many sets include a wet/dry bag or reusable pouches that support on-the-go changes and storage. - How long do cloth diapers last?
With proper care, they can be reused across multiple children, making them a value-focused option.
